X874 FDF is a 2001 Ford Puma in Silver with a 1,679cc petrol engine. This vehicle has been through 14 MOT tests with a personal pass rate of 57.1%.
Across all 2001 Ford Puma models, the average MOT pass rate is 68.8% with a typical mileage of 69,595 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Ford Puma fails its MOT is brake pipe excessively corroded, accounting for 62,649 recorded failures. If you're considering buying X874 FDF, it's worth having these areas checked by a mechanic before committing.
The Ford Puma typically stays on UK roads for around 29 years. At 25 years old, this Ford Puma is approaching the upper end of the typical lifespan for this model.
